  • Description:

    • English Bay beach is located right at the base of Davie and Denman, which makes it easily accessible by public transportation and foot. The beach is scattered with logs that are the perfect object to lean up against as you take in some of the sunny rays. The Seawall runs along English Bay beach and there are plenty of places to lock up your bike, while you spend some quality time on the beach. Davie and Denman have a healthy mount of cafes, restaurants, shops and grocery stores, so you can pick up some things along the way to take to the beach, or take an evening stroll after a fantastic dinner. On New Year's Day, the Polar Bear Swim takes place at English Bay and it's an annual tradition to go for a dip in the frigid Pacific waters. English Bay is a quick bike ride away from Stanley Park and it's easy to fit in seeing both locations in the same afternoon.
